NASHVILLE, Tenn. (AP) - St. Joseph's jumped to a 16-0 lead on its way to a
103-53 win over Western Carolina on Friday in the inaugural America's Youth
Classic at Vanderbilt University.
Marvin O'Connor led all scorers with 23 points and Erick Woods had 16 for
the Hawks. Bill Phillips added 15 points and 11 rebounds.
The loss spoiled the debut of Catamounts coach Steve Shurina, an assistant
the last 10 years.
Cory Largent had 17 points to lead the Catamounts. Willie Freeman had nine
points and nine rebounds.
St. Joe's freshman guard Jameer Nelson started and scored 11 points. Two
other freshmen, Jeff Miller and Tyrone Barley, saw action.
St. Joe's made 18-of-27 shots in the first half, while the Catamounts hit
just 6-of-26. The 103 points is the most for the Hawks since a 116-67 win over
Wheeling Jesuit in November 1991.
The meeting was the first between the two schools.
In Saturday action in the round-robin event, Vanderbilt will play Western
Carolina and South Carolina State will play St. Joseph's. Vandy defeated South
Carolina State 65-60 in the first game Friday.
